We are looking for a Systems Engineer II who, under minimal supervision, is responsible for the design, implementation, maintenance, and continuous improvement of enterprise infrastructure and systems technologies. The Systems Engineer II ensures platforms are secure, scalable, and aligned with organizational and security requirements. Responsibilities include managing system configurations, automation, patching, deployment solutions, monitoring, and performance optimization across virtual and physical environments. The role serves as a technical resource for both project-based and operational efforts, collaborating with cross-functional teams, vendors, and end users. The incumbent will be a subject matter expert in their domain, which may include System Center Configuration Manager (SCCM) / Microsoft Endpoint Configuration Manager (MECM), and is expected to mentor junior staff and contribute to strategic infrastructure initiatives.</p> <ul> <li>Leads the configuration, deployment, and daily operations of the System Center Configuration Manager (SCCM) / MECM and Microsoft Intune environments. Manages operating system deployment (OSD), application deployments, patching cycles, configuration baselines, endpoint compliance, and asset intelligence. Supports hybrid co-management with Intune, enabling modern endpoint provisioning, monitoring, and security. Collaborate with security and identity teams to apply conditional access policies and Zero Trust frameworks. </li><li>Review vulnerability reports to identify threats to Windows endpoints. Prioritize and plan patch deployment based on severity and business impact. Coordinate remediation with stakeholders. Ensure application of patches aligns with scan findings. Maintain audit-ready documentation of patch status and exceptions. Collaborate with the security team for feedback and continual improvement. </li><li>Serves as the escalation point for SCCM / MECM and server-related incidents, including patching failures, deployment issues, and virtualization faults. </li><li>Utilize VROPs and other tools to proactively monitor performance, storage capacity and server health. </li><li>Maintains technical documentation including SCCM / MECM process guides, patch schedules, run books, and system diagrams. </li><li>Engages in continuous learning and professional development.
